Understanding Different Types of Pliers


Pliers are one of the most versatile and essential tools in any professional toolkit. Understanding the different types and their specific applications helps ensure you select the right tool for each job. Our comprehensive range covers everything from basic wire cutting to specialized industrial applications.

Wire Cutters and Combination Pliers – The Workhorse Tools


Wire cutters and combination pliers are the foundation of any electrical or construction toolkit. These versatile tools combine cutting, gripping, and twisting capabilities in a single instrument. Available in multiple design styles:

  • American-Style Wire Cutters: The most common design in North America, featuring symmetrical jaws and a centered pivot point. Ideal for general-purpose electrical work and construction applications. Cutting capacity typically ranges from 12 AWG to 6 AWG depending on size.
  • European-Style Design: Known for superior build quality and precision. Features a slightly different jaw geometry that provides better leverage for cutting harder materials. Preferred by professional electricians for demanding applications.
  • Eccentric Wire Cutters: Feature an offset pivot point that provides enhanced mechanical advantage. Requires up to 40% less hand force compared to standard designs, making them ideal for repetitive cutting tasks and reducing hand fatigue.
  • Insulated Models: Essential for electrical work on live circuits. Our VDE-certified models are tested to 1000V AC and feature dual-layer insulation with a bright warning layer that becomes visible if the outer insulation is damaged.

Needle-Nose Pliers – Precision and Access


Needle-nose pliers, also called long-nose pliers, are designed for precision work in confined spaces. The elongated, tapered jaws provide access to areas where standard pliers cannot reach, making them indispensable for:

  • Electronics Assembly: Perfect for manipulating small components, bending wire leads, and positioning parts in tight spaces on circuit boards.
  • Jewelry Making: The smooth or serrated jaws (depending on model) allow delicate handling of precious materials without damaging finishes.
  • Automotive Work: Essential for reaching behind dashboards, working with small clips and fasteners in engine compartments.
  • HVAC Installation: Ideal for working with control wiring and thermostats in tight junction boxes.

Available in both straight and bent-nose configurations. Bent-nose models (typically 45° or 90° angles) provide better visibility and access in certain applications. Lengths range from 5 inches (compact models for electronics) to 8 inches (extended reach for automotive and industrial use).

Diagonal Cutters – Precision Side Cutting


Diagonal cutting pliers, also known as side cutters or dikes, are specialized for flush-cutting applications. The angled cutting edges allow cuts close to surfaces without interference from the tool body. Key features and applications include:

  • Flush Cutting Capability: Precision-ground cutting edges meet at angles ranging from 15° to 30°, enabling cuts within 1-2mm of surfaces. Essential for electronics repair, where component leads must be trimmed close to circuit boards.
  • Wire Stripping: Many professional models include integrated wire stripping notches for common wire gauges (typically 18-22 AWG for electronics work).
  • Plastic and Soft Material Cutting: Beyond wire, diagonal cutters excel at cutting zip ties, cable ties, plastic components, and soft rubber materials common in automotive and industrial applications.
  • Micro vs. Standard: Micro diagonal cutters (4-5″) are designed for fine electronics work with delicate components. Standard models (6-8″) handle heavier wire and industrial applications.

Specialty Pliers – Tools for Specific Tasks


Specialty pliers are designed to solve specific problems that general-purpose pliers cannot address effectively:

  • Locking Pliers (Vise-Grip Style): Feature an adjustable clamping mechanism that locks in place, providing continuous gripping pressure without hand fatigue. Available in straight-jaw, curved-jaw, and long-nose configurations. Ideal for holding workpieces during welding, extracting damaged fasteners, and serving as a temporary clamp.
  • Snap Ring Pliers: Specialized tools for installing and removing snap rings (circlips) in automotive, machinery, and equipment maintenance. Internal and external types available, with straight or bent tips for accessing rings in recessed locations.
  • Crimping Pliers: Designed for creating reliable electrical connections by crimping terminals onto wire ends. Feature multiple crimping cavities for different terminal sizes (typically 22-10 AWG). Essential for professional electrical installations and automotive wiring.
  • Wire Stripping Pliers: Combine cutting and stripping functions with precisely sized notches for common wire gauges. Better than knife stripping as they remove insulation without damaging conductor strands.

What types of steel are used in your pliers?

We primarily use high-carbon steel and chrome-vanadium (Cr-V) steel. High-carbon steel provides excellent edge retention for our cutting pliers, while Cr-V offers superior tensile strength and toughness, making it ideal for gripping pliers that endure high torque and stress.

Our insulated pliers are tested to VDE and IEC/EN 60900 standards. They feature multi-layered insulation on the handles designed to protect users from electric shock up to 1000V AC. Each tool undergoes rigorous high-voltage testing before shipment.

A nickel-plated finish provides excellent corrosion resistance and a bright, smooth surface. A black oxide (or black nickel) finish also offers good corrosion resistance but has a darker, matte appearance that reduces glare. The choice often depends on aesthetic preference and the intended working environment.
